Detailed Description

A class that is used to define the functions used when assembling the derivatives of the residuals with respect to a parameter. The idea is to replace get_residuals with get_dresiduals_dparameter with a particular parameter and assembly handler that are passed on assembly.

Member Function Documentation

◆ eqn_number()

unsigned long oomph::ParameterDerivativeHandler::eqn_number ( GeneralisedElement *const &  elem_pt,
const unsigned ieqn_local 
)
inlinevirtual

Return the global equation number of the local unknown ieqn_local in elem_pt.Pass through to the original assembly handler

Reimplemented from oomph::AssemblyHandler.

365  {
366  return Assembly_handler_pt->eqn_number(elem_pt, ieqn_local);
367  }

◆ ndof()

unsigned oomph::ParameterDerivativeHandler::ndof ( GeneralisedElement *const &  elem_pt)
inlinevirtual

Return the number of degrees of freedom in the element elem_pt Pass through to the original assembly handler

Reimplemented from oomph::AssemblyHandler.

357  {
358  return Assembly_handler_pt->ndof(elem_pt);
359  }
